What’s your opinion on the pin squats?
I’ve been thinking about giving them a try at some point, but I don’t know what they are used for or their benefits.
Pin Squats are a fantastic variation to add into your arsenal. I’m using them right now to control depth so I can continue to squat with a hip injury/ailment.
But what I’ve been taught by pin squats more than anything is how weak my LEGS are. I’ve always squatted with my back, which is not the point of the squat, right? Some of its not my fault though…I’m 6’1’’ and have super long femurs…but I fell into the sloppy trap of allowing my back to take over in the squat. Pin Squats keep the squat in my LEGS. My quads have been getting sore with squats, finally. It’s been years since my legs felt squats. So it’s allowed me to deload my hips, load my legs, and control depth.
